Leaguin *adj. (lee-gen) - 1. meaning awesome, bossy, the shit, #1
"If something is leaguin it is giving you great pleasure, making others jealous, gettin women wet"
"Yo you see me knock that kid out last night?, Yeah bro, you straight leaguin!"
by xChiif November 30, 2011
